Opportunity

This role supports a fast-paced and active Diagnostic Imaging Department at Chinook Regional Hospital in Lethbridge. The main focus is moving patients safely to and from imaging appointments, while also helping keep patient spaces orderly and making sure clinical stock is checked, replenished, and ready for the care team. It is a strong fit for someone comfortable being on their feet, communicating well, and working closely with patients and healthcare staff in a safety-focused environment.

Role overview

In this Service Worker I position, you will move patients, clients, residents, and equipment between care areas within the hospital. You will also help distribute supplies, restock units, and clean equipment and patient-care areas as directed. The job may also include handling lab specimens, blood and blood products, and patient charts, as well as escalating supply concerns and safety issues to unit leadership. Other assigned duties may be part of the role as needed.
